Output 9560cec41bec7bb03cccbdee3ae93660cc16f76058579ccdcd4de960bddbc292:20

value
152039082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55714eb27dea407ba908dfe9fa6537d6d756b542 OP_EQUAL
address
MFgwQUNTfWw6ZdjeqvJnSkgAWYMe71agdT
transaction
9560cec41bec7bb03cccbdee3ae93660cc16f76058579ccdcd4de960bddbc292
spent
true